POTENTIOMETER SPECIFICATIONS
The resistance of the potentiometers should be a linear taper. Based on the design of the
integrating analog-to-digital converter used, the maximum resistance should be no more
than 528K (470K +/- 10 percent is suggested) for either the X or Y pots. This is based on
a charge capacitor of 0.047uf, +/- 10 percent, and a maximum time of 16.6 milliseconds
for charge to full value, i.e. one video frame time.
All potentiometers exhibit a certain amount of "jitter". For acceptable results on a wide
base of configurations, several input readings will need to be averaged.
